And finally, I will at some point soon be adding a page to the website, and probably to the store, addressing the whole generative AI thing.

For the record, I don't use any of it, unless it's done accidentally, and I do try to avoid accidentally picking up and using AI art. I don't use any of the text or video AI programs and I have yet to even try out the audio AI programs. As it happens, I'm one of the authors whose work was stolen to train the current iterations of generative AI text programs (see the Anthropic vs the Authors Guild case), so I do not have a good opinion of those programs and the companies making billions from them. And refuse to use any of them in my own writing and publishing.

Since there's at least one audio narration company who PAY the narrators to license their voices for use in generating things like audiobooks, I'm less adamant about that. The AI will never replace real voice actors, but they will have an opportunity to license their voices (getting paid for people to use their voices!) if they wish in the future. And that's a program I can see using to create low price point audio. HOWEVER, I'm waiting on that for now because I also know a lot of readers don't like AI narrated books.

At any rate, I want to put out a formal declaration for people who want that bit of knowledge. And I want to put it on a page that will stay up and be easy to find. I know since I write a lot and publish a lot, it might start to look a little suspicious, but the truth is, I just write ahead of myself by about a year, and I write all the time. So I just have a lot of things to publish (I'm still sitting on book 9 in the Cary Redmond series!) But given that generative AI is a thing now, I just want to let readers know where I stand and what they can expect from my writing and publishing.
